2025 Wisconsin Act 103
A new Wisconsin mandate is coming, and it will require plan sponsors to take a closer look at breast cancer screening coverage starting in 2027.
In this episode of Comply on the Fly, host Karen Breitnauer walks through 2025 Wisconsin Act 103, also known as Gail’s Law. Karen explains who the law applies to, when the requirements take effect, and what types of screenings must be covered. Understand the important statutory definitions, outlines how plan designs will need to evolve, and offers a clear bottom line for employers and plan administrators preparing for 2027.
If you sponsor a Wisconsin plan, this episode provides a practical overview of what is changing, why it matters, and where to focus now to stay compliant.
